you do m.sc in biotechnology in many institutes......
like
Central Universities Common Entrance Test(cucet)
after this test you are eligible
1. Central University of Bihar
2. Central University of Gujarat
3. Central University of Jammu
4. Central University of Jharkhand
5. Central University of Kashmir
6. Central University of Kerala
7. Central University of Orissa
8. Central University of Punjab
9. Central University of Rajasthan
10.Central University of Tamilnadu

but Eligibility for Admission- A pass in B.Sc. Biochemistry / Biotechnology / Microbiology with not less than 50% of marks in Part–III.
and the eligibility of m.sc biotechnology in different institutes are different . for example in many unversity if ur doing B. Sc. Honours or equivalent examination under 10+2+3 pattern of education in Biotechnology, Biochemistry, Microbiology, Botany, Chemistry or Zoology.

I am eligible for B.Ed after the completion of msc biotechnology( in 2013 may).
Yes,
you can definitely apply for the B.Ed course after completing your M.Sc course. The criterion for applying for the B.Ed course is a graduation in any discipline. But it is necessary to complete the graduation from a recognized institute. You should secure at least 50% marks in the graduation level to apply for B.Ed. The selection will be based on a written examination. Based on your performance and the score that you secure in entrance examination, you will get admission for the B.Ed course.
